Helminth eggs can enter the human body in many different ways.There are four main methods of infection:

Biological helminths.Worms can be found in raw or undercooked meat, as well as in fish.You can get infected by eating lard, grilled meat, dried fish, sushi, etc.

Geohelminthiase.Adult worm eggs are found in soil and water and enter the body.They are in this environment and because human feces as well as animal feces are there.Infection also occurs when a person comes into contact with animals, such as constantly cleaning up cat or dog feces, as well as when food is contaminated with fly eggs.

Contact.The most common type of worm is the human pinworm, which is transmitted from person to person.In this case, the risk of getting this disease is the highest.

Some parasites can enter the body when a person is bitten by an insect.

When trying to find an answer to the question of what causes worms and how they are transmitted, it should be noted that the main route of infection of the parasite is through feces.That is, a person only swallows worm eggs when eating or drinking water.In more rare cases, worms appear in humans after being bitten by an infected insect.

How are worms transmitted from person to person?

How can you get pinworms and are these parasites transmitted from person to person?The answer to this question is simple: if a female pinworm crawls out of the intestines through the rectum in the child's buttocks at night, she can lay a large number of eggs near the anus - up to 5,000 eggs.The result is intense itching, the child itches and the eggs fall into his hands.The eggs then fall from the baby's hands onto clothes, bedding and other objects the child touches.It is clear how the worms are transmitted further: the eggs infect other children and adults, and then the small white pinworms multiply in the body.This is why it is so important to wash your hands before eating and after returning home from a public place.

Speaking about eggworm - what it is and how to treat this disease, you should remember that worms do not reproduce in the human body.Worms in the human body die within a certain period of time.For example, pinworms live for a few weeks, roundworms about a year.The eggs that the adult parasite lays in the body inevitably escape from the intestines - either in feces or children's feces or they stick to the skin near the anus, as in the case of pinworms.When the eggs are outside the human body, they mature in the outside environment, then they enter the human body and become parasitic again.

Since worms do not reproduce in the body, large numbers of helminths are observed only if reinfection occurs, if the eggs again enter the body through the mouth.

As a result, if not reinfected, the pinworms living in the body will die after about 4 weeks.And if you carefully follow all preventive measures, you can get rid of the presence of worms without treatment.However, in the case of children, compliance with all these rules is a very difficult task.

What symptoms of worms can occur in adults and children?

Digestive disorders

If the parasite is localized in the intestines and not in other organs, then the main symptom in adults and children is dysfunction of the digestive system.A person may be bothered by constant diarrhea or constipation, periodic nausea, vomiting, stomach pain, pain in the right lower quadrant, near the navel, and intestinal disorders.If you have intestinal parasites, you often worry about bloating.

All of the above symptoms can be strong or weak, persistent or intermittent.It all depends on the severity of the infection.There are helminths that secrete hormone-like substances, under their influence, constant diarrhea develops.If large worms grow large (such as tapeworms), they will block the intestines and cause constipation.

General malaise, nervous system disorders

Worms live and secrete a very large amount of toxic substances, regardless of whether the parasite lives in the blood, liver, or lungs of humans or not.The more severe the infection, the more obvious the signs of poisoning in the body, negatively affecting the nervous system.

As a result, headaches, dizziness and nausea develop.Some people confuse such signs with the development of migraines and, as a result, resort to taking painkillers.

Sometimes, when infected with parasites, the temperature increases and joint pain appears.In addition, helminth infections also cause vitamin and nutrient deficiencies in the body.This phenomenon as well as the weakening of the nervous system leads to the manifestation of chronic fatigue syndrome.Patients feel tired, sleepy, and physically weak.If we are talking about a child, he is capricious and constantly nervous.Young children have difficulty sleeping and cry or scream at night.School-aged children may have difficulty learning due to lack of concentration and fatigue.

What types of worms are there, what are they called and what do they look like?

Pinworms (enterobiosis) - the presence of this type of helminth can be determined by the manifestation of the main symptoms, as well as by the appearance of itching in the anus, which becomes more intense at night.If there are only a small number of pinworms in the body, the itching may occur for a few days, then disappear and reappear after a few weeks.When the infection is severe, you may feel constant itching.

Roundworms - what are the signs of roundworm disease depends on the stage of development of these parasites.In the larval stage, it migrates to the heart, lungs and other organs, causing weakness, mild fever, and cough with phlegm, sometimes with pus and blood.If a chest X-ray is taken at this time, a volatile infiltrate will be seen, which then disappears.An allergic reaction develops, blood tests show a large percentage of eosinophils.If the infection is severe, bronchitis, pneumonia and asthma attacks may develop.People often wonder if they have a cough when they are infected?Indeed, it is possible.You may also have a sore throat.Signs of the second stage are related to digestive disorders.Nematodes secrete substances that neutralize pepsin and trypsin, human digestive enzymes.As a result, protein is not digested and the patient loses a lot of weight.Ascariasis sometimes causes complications - pancreatitis, obstructive jaundice, intestinal obstruction, appendicitis.

Schistosomiasis, schistosomiasis, diphyllobothrosis, trichocephallosis - with such lesions, anemia and vitamin deficiencies develop.After all, the toxins that helminths of these breeds secrete significantly worsen the intestinal microflora, causing the development of dysbiosis.

Opisthorchiasis, liver fluke, clonorchiasis are liver parasites.The consequences of invasion are jaundice, enlarged liver, spleen, pancreatitis, cholecystitis, neurological disorders, and diseases of the digestive system.

Trichinosis - with such damage, the most common symptoms are muscle pain, eyelid swelling, facial swelling and fever.

Strongyloidiasis is caused by roundworms and the symptoms are very diverse.Signs of indigestion, allergies, biliary dysfunction, etc. may appear.

Urogenital schistosomiasis is caused by flatworms and manifests as a diuretic disorder.At the end of urination, there is blood in the urine.In men, it can lead to pathological lesions of the prostate and pathology of the seminal vesicles.In women, it results in vaginal bleeding and genital damage.Fibrosis may appear in the bladder.

Cestodosis is caused by tapeworms.These are beef tapeworms, sheep brainworms, echinococcus, tapeworms, etc. Signs of the disease are severe weight loss, weakness, and gastrointestinal dysfunction.

Preventing worm infections

prevention of worms in humans

To prevent infection, you need to clearly understand what the cause of invasion is, what helminths are, and what worms are.It is important to take all preventive measures, which will significantly reduce the likelihood of infection.

  • You need to thoroughly wash fruits and vegetables and then pour boiling water over them.
  • It is important to fight flies, cockroaches, mosquitoes - to track where they come from and destroy them.
  • Cook meat and fish for at least 40-60 minutes.
  • You just need to use your own hygiene items - towels, combs (to avoid transmission of lice), etc.
  • It is important to teach your child to immediately wash his hands with soap before eating, as well as after each contact with animals.
  • If there are large and small animals in the house, you need to constantly provide them with means to prevent worms.To find out which is which, you should contact your veterinarian.
  • It is important that the youngest children only play with clean toys;They should also wash dropped pacifiers or pacifiers immediately.
  • Children should be weaned from bad habits - sucking fingers, biting nails, putting various things in their mouth.
  • Baby should have clean and short nails.
  • To avoid reinfection with pinworms, your baby needs to wear thick underwear at night to prevent the spread of parasites and eggs throughout the bed.
  • It is important to iron baby clothes after washing.
  • In the morning you need to change your baby's underwear and wash your baby.
